5 Naomi Morishita - 7 months ago

We had a two-person tea tasting with 3 + 1 teas (TaiwaneseLishan Gaoleng Oolong, a Japanese shaded Sencha, a South Korean yellow tea, and a charcoal-roasted Chinese mountain Oolong) with Gabriel who shared his vast knowledge of tea cultivation, the art of charcoal tea roasting tea preparation according to tea type, water preparation, impact of water temperature on the tea leaves, infusion techniques, how the tea leaves evolve in aroma, how the teas evolve in taste with each infusion, and how the tea pots, gaiwan, influence the taste. He also shared the history of the different tea regions, the evolution of tea preparation in China, and how different tea flushes taste in different seasons. Gabriel’s enthusiasm and respect for a centuries-old tradition is contagious. Take the time to savour the teas. You will be richly rewarded. Thank you for a wonderful experience Gabriel and Ms. Choi!
